Ideally, Leaning out the AF mix (SLIGHTLY) would net a gain. Most manufacturers run rich from the factory, because its safer.
the only reason we would want to add more fuel would be if you are pulling in more air. Even then, our computers should be able to compensate for that extra air, as long as its not a large volume more.
I did this little trick a while back, and I dont feel that it hurt performance, but I dont feel like it gained anything noticeable.
